Understanding Liquid Volume Measurement



Measuring liquid volume involves determining the amount of space that a liquid occupies. This is crucial in many contexts, such as cooking, where precise measurements can affect the outcome of a recipe, or in science, where accurate measurements are essential for experiments and testing.

Why is Measuring Liquid Volume Important?



1. Cooking and Baking: Recipes often require precise measurements of liquids such as water, oil, or milk. Incorrect measurements can alter the taste or texture of dishes.
2. Science Experiments: In laboratory settings, precise liquid measurements are crucial for conducting experiments and obtaining valid results.
3. Medical Dosage: In healthcare, accurate liquid measurements are vital for administering the correct dosages of medications.
4. Environmental Studies: Measuring volumes of liquids can be essential in environmental science, such as assessing water quality or contamination levels.

Common Units of Liquid Volume



Liquid volume can be measured using various units, depending on the context and the system of measurement being used. Here are the most common units:

- Metric System:
- Milliliters (mL)
- Liters (L)

- Imperial System:
- Fluid Ounces (fl oz)
- Pints (pt)
- Quarts (qt)
- Gallons (gal)

Understanding the conversions between these units is equally important. For instance, 1 liter is approximately equal to 33.814 fluid ounces, and 1 gallon is equal to 3.785 liters.

Creating a Measuring Liquid Volume Worksheet



Creating a worksheet focused on measuring liquid volume can be an effective way to enhance students' understanding and practical skills. Here are some steps to consider when designing such a worksheet:

Step 1: Define Objectives



Before creating the worksheet, clarify the educational objectives. What should students learn by the end of the activity? For example:
- Understand different units of liquid volume.
- Accurately measure liquid using various tools.
- Convert between different units of measurement.

Step 2: Include Different Types of Questions



A well-rounded worksheet should include a variety of question types to engage students and assess their understanding effectively. Consider including:

1. Multiple Choice Questions: Test basic knowledge about units and conversions.
- Example: What is larger, 1 liter or 1 gallon?

2. Fill-in-the-Blank: Students complete sentences about liquid measurements.
- Example: There are ______ milliliters in one liter.

3. Practical Measurement Problems: Present scenarios where students must calculate the volume of liquids.
- Example: A recipe calls for 2 cups of water. How many milliliters is that?

4. Conversion Problems: Ask students to convert between different units.
- Example: Convert 500 mL to liters.

5. Real-life Application Questions: Pose problems that require students to apply their knowledge in real-world contexts.
- Example: If you have a 2-liter bottle and you pour out 500 mL, how much liquid is left in the bottle?

Step 3: Provide Visual Aids



Visual aids can enhance comprehension and retention. Include images of measuring cups, graduated cylinders, and other measuring devices. This allows students to familiarize themselves with the tools they will use.

Step 4: Include an Answer Key



An answer key is essential for both teachers and students to verify their answers and understand any mistakes. Below, we’ll provide a sample worksheet followed by an answer key.

Sample Measuring Liquid Volume Worksheet



Instructions: Answer the following questions to the best of your ability. Show your work for any calculations.

1. Multiple Choice: Which is the correct volume for 1 liter?
a) 1000 mL
b) 500 mL
c) 1,000,000 mL

2. Fill-in-the-Blank: There are ______ fluid ounces in a quart.

3. Measurement Problem: You have a recipe that requires 3 cups of milk. How many milliliters is that? (1 cup = 236.588 mL)

4. Conversion Problem: Convert 2.5 liters into milliliters.

5. Real-life Application: You have a 5-gallon bucket. If you fill it with 3 gallons of water, how many liters of water do you have? (1 gallon = 3.785 liters)

Answer Key for the Measuring Liquid Volume Worksheet



1. Multiple Choice: a) 1000 mL
2. Fill-in-the-Blank: 32 fluid ounces
3. Measurement Problem: 3 cups x 236.588 mL/cup = 709.764 mL
4. Conversion Problem: 2.5 liters x 1000 mL/liter = 2500 mL
5. Real-life Application: 3 gallons x 3.785 liters/gallon = 11.356 liters

What is a common mistake students make when measuring liquid volume?

A common mistake is reading the measurement from the wrong eye level, leading to parallax errors.

What is the difference between volume and capacity?

Volume refers to the amount of space an object occupies, while capacity is the maximum amount a container can hold.
